Output 63da9f51060806e97e31f415a060a0be80ecdaffbc8dffc77584b8fc591a4dbb:30

value
40859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57afc87a7011ba8549acaa274f51cb3b576e8f01 OP_EQUAL
address
39gfHrjA33svjM3g2zGf5bzm4fQoixaBiy
transaction
63da9f51060806e97e31f415a060a0be80ecdaffbc8dffc77584b8fc591a4dbb
confirmations
179042
spent
true